Pyramid Technoplast has started operations at its new packaging facility in Wada, Palghar district, Maharashtra, spread across about 10 acres of land. The unit will be built out in 3 phases over the next 3-4 years, with Phase 1 now underway. Phase 1 includes HDPE Drums (50L and 200L) with a capacity of 7,20,000 units (trials on, commercial supplies from end of May 2025), one IBC line with 1,50,000 units capacity (commercial supplies from end of June 2025), and Metal Drums with 3,36,000 units capacity (commercial supplies from July 2025). The company expects only about 30% capacity utilization in FY 2025-26. With this addition, Pyramid now operates 9 manufacturing units — 6 in Bharuch, 2 in Silvassa, and 1 in Wada.
